Strategies for ⁢Integrating AI⁢ Efficiency with Rigorous Source⁢ Verification

Harnessing AI to​ accelerate research involves leveraging its ⁣ability to sift through massive datasets,identify patterns,and generate insights rapidly. Though, the speed of AI-driven analysis⁢ must⁤ be balanced with rigorous​ verification processes to ensure factual‍ accuracy. To achieve this balance, begin by using‌ AI tools to outline key points and surface potential sources, then cross-reference these findings against‌ primary documents such as official records,​ peer-reviewed studies, ‌and ‌direct eyewitness accounts. Maintaining⁢ this dual​ approach allows for rapid content generation without sacrificing the integrity⁤ of information.

    Essential strategies for this method include:

  • Automated ⁣summarization paired with manual source ⁢validation
  • Layered fact-checking workflows incorporating ⁣AI flagging and human review
  • Systematic documentation⁤ of sources⁣ with direct links or scanned copies
  • Utilizing trusted databases and archives to confirm original data
step AI​ Role Verification ‍Action
Data‌ Extraction Scan large volumes swiftly Identify and record source origin
Insight Generation Highlight trends and anomalies Cross-check with primary references
Summary Drafting Create ⁣initial content drafts Manually verify key facts ‌before⁢ publishing

Integrating ​AI ​effectively​ demands clear guidelines that prioritize transparency and​ accountability. By⁣ setting‌ firm standards-such as requiring verification from at least ⁣two credible​ primary ⁤sources before finalizing any AI-generated statement-organizations can mitigate‌ risks of ⁤misinformation. Moreover, training teams to critically assess‌ AI outputs ⁣and recognizing the technology’s limitations ensures AI serves as⁢ a powerful assistant rather than a sole authority. This collaborative synergy between AI speed ⁤and human diligence​ safeguards factual integrity while maximizing productivity.
